3 Link Suspension Vs 4 Link: Ultimate Comparison Guide.

A 4 link suspension setup typically provides better handling while a 3 link system is simpler and less expensive. Suspension geometry and installation expenses are the major distinctions between the two. Unveiling the Ultimate Comparison: 295 75R22 5 Vs 11R22 5

295 75r22 5 is a tire size typically used for steer and trailer axle positions, whereas 11r22 5 is a tire size commonly used for drive axle positions. 1480 vs 1550 u joint

The 1480 and 1550 u joint differ in their size and torque handling capabilities. The 1480 is smaller and can handle less torque compared to the larger 1550 u joint.
